Output 503618312455679d91d3223f4bb75d8fb36c818fa1dc4a447a2c69ac0254815c:1

value
35375840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f2577879da16d3a3da4aa0c43eaf6207166b6b0 OP_EQUAL
address
M9HFFZ7GP1oTgwQvnodHHz74ayRevLcjeS
transaction
503618312455679d91d3223f4bb75d8fb36c818fa1dc4a447a2c69ac0254815c
spent
true